
public class OServerCommandPostImportDatabase extends OHttpMultipartRequestCommand<java.lang.String,java.io.InputStream> implements com.orientechnologies.orient.core.command.OCommandOutputListener
OHttpMultipartRequestCommand.STATUS| Modifier and Type | Field and Description |
|---|---|
protected java.io.StringWriter |
buffer |
protected ODatabaseDocumentInternal |
database |
protected java.io.InputStream |
importData |
protected static java.lang.String[] |
NAMES |
DBNAME_DIR_SEPARATOR, SESSIONID_LOGOUT, SESSIONID_UNAUTHORIZEDserver| Constructor and Description |
|---|
OServerCommandPostImportDatabase() |
| Modifier and Type | Method and Description |
|---|---|
boolean |
execute(OHttpRequest iRequest,
OHttpResponse iResponse)
Executes the command requested.
|
protected java.lang.String |
getDocumentParamenterName() |
protected java.lang.String |
getFileParamenterName() |
java.lang.String[] |
getNames() |
void |
onMessage(java.lang.String iText) |
protected void |
processBaseContent(OHttpRequest iRequest,
java.lang.String iContentResult,
java.util.HashMap<java.lang.String,java.lang.String> headers) |
protected void |
processFileContent(OHttpRequest iRequest,
java.io.InputStream iContentResult,
java.util.HashMap<java.lang.String,java.lang.String> headers) |
parse, parseBaseContent, parseFileContent, parseHeader, parsePartHeaders, readBoundary, readBoundaryCrLfafterExecute, authenticate, beforeExecute, getProfiledDatabaseInstance, getProfiledDatabaseInstanceBasic, getProfiledDatabaseInstanceToken, sendAuthorizationRequestcheckSyntax, configure, getServer, isJsonResponse, sendJsonError, setNoCacheprotected static final java.lang.String[] NAMES
protected java.io.StringWriter buffer
protected java.io.InputStream importData
protected ODatabaseDocumentInternal database
public boolean execute(OHttpRequest iRequest, OHttpResponse iResponse) throws java.lang.Exception
OServerCommandexecute in interface OServerCommandjava.lang.Exceptionprotected void processBaseContent(OHttpRequest iRequest, java.lang.String iContentResult, java.util.HashMap<java.lang.String,java.lang.String> headers) throws java.lang.Exception
processBaseContent in class OHttpMultipartRequestCommand<java.lang.String,java.io.InputStream>java.lang.Exceptionprotected void processFileContent(OHttpRequest iRequest, java.io.InputStream iContentResult, java.util.HashMap<java.lang.String,java.lang.String> headers) throws java.lang.Exception
processFileContent in class OHttpMultipartRequestCommand<java.lang.String,java.io.InputStream>java.lang.Exceptionprotected java.lang.String getDocumentParamenterName()
getDocumentParamenterName in class OHttpMultipartRequestCommand<java.lang.String,java.io.InputStream>protected java.lang.String getFileParamenterName()
getFileParamenterName in class OHttpMultipartRequestCommand<java.lang.String,java.io.InputStream>public java.lang.String[] getNames()
getNames in interface OServerCommandpublic void onMessage(java.lang.String iText)
onMessage in interface com.orientechnologies.orient.core.command.OCommandOutputListenerCopyright © 2009–2022 OrientDB. All rights reserved.